Incidents/Injuries: Lasko has received seven reports of fires associated with motor failures, including two house fires and one barn fire, resulting in extensive property damage. No injuries have been reported. Description: This recall involves Lasko box fans with model numbers 3720, 3723, and 3733 and Galaxy box fans with model number 4733 ...The only way to fix this is to take it apart and replace the thermal fuse with a part that is the same as the old part. Usually the rating is 2 to 3 amps, but it could vary a lot with the size of the fan and manufacturer. You can tell if the fuse is blown because the fan will not even attempt to turn or make any noise.WARRANTY. Nov 25, 2021 · Solution: You need to learn how to reset a Lasko heater in order to fix it. Unplug your heater and let it cool down for at least 10 minutes. This should reset the heater and get it back to normal temperature. Connect the heater to electricity and turn it on to see whether it works or not. 3.

Mar 4, 2023 · If you have confirmed that the cord and fuse are fine, another possible reason why your Lasko fan is not turning on is that the power outlet is not working. In this case, plug the fan into another electrical outlet. If it works, then the outlet needs to be checked or repaired.

1 Turn your fan on to make sure that the motor works. Plug your fan in and turn it on to the highest power setting. If the fan blades move a little or it starts to turn, the motor is probably still good. Feb 21, 2021 · Sunday afternoon's project was a Lasko box fan: not working at all. It was easy enough to disassemble. The problem turned out to be a blown thermal fuse which was nestled deep in the motor near the motor windings.
